1. Speaking of EDC some interesting statistics from the three-day festival that caused traffic jams on I-15 and looks to have filled the infield very well. Night 1: 135,000 attendees, 30 arrests, 5 hospital visits, 193 medical calls, 6 DUI’s, 3 traffic citations and 7 traffic accidents. Night 2 – more than 135,000 attendees, 39 felony arrests, no DUI’s, 212 medical calls, 12 hospital visits, 3 accidents, 34 people removed from the festival and a fire after a pyro device failed to go off properly and caught part of a stage on fire.  Final Night 3 – more than 130,000 attendees, 40 felony arrests, 212 medical calls, no hospital visits, 3 accidents, 41 people removed from the festival.  Total attendance was about 400,000 for the weekend.  The LV Sun has great galleries of fun in the heat night one here, night two here and night three here.

Circus Circus Las Vegas to change name….meh…just adds in the Theme Park….”Circus Circus Hotel, Casino & Theme Park” leave off the “& Theme Park” and you have the old name.  Maybe they are marketing it to be sold to Six Flags or some other Theme Park operator. MGM no longer owns the Circus Circus in Reno, so it’s not really a multi-location name (sold with the 50% half of Silver Legacy to Eldorado Resorts). Las Vegas Advisor reported it this week here.
